09:05 — Support flags Brightmoor customers seeing report exports shifted by one day. 09:18 — Confirmed: the Tallis export worker renders timestamps in UTC but labels them with the tenant's zone. Affects all exports generated overnight for western-zone tenants. 09:40 — Hotfix deployed; worker now converts before labeling. No data loss; affected customers can simply re-export. Old files remain wrong — tell customers to discard them. The hotfix deployment carries the identifier below.

session token of kahog-bahif = htk9_f63daec35

**Q: Why did my request get a 429 from the Tollgate gateway?**

Tollgate enforces per-service token buckets: 200 requests/minute default, bursts up to 50. Limits are keyed on the calling service identity, not IP. If you're reviewing code that retries on 429, check it honors the Retry-After header and backs off exponentially — hammering the gateway triggers a temporary ban. Custom limits require a quota entry in the gateway config repo, approved by the platform team. For quota increases or disputes, email the gateway owners at the address below.

escalation mailbox, fahaf-bajep: druael@lumiccorp.internal

## Tuning

The receipt mailer (Almsgate) batches donation receipts and sends through the Thornquay relay. On-call: if the queue backs up, resist the urge to crank batch size — the relay rate-limits per connection, and bigger batches just mean bigger retries. Scale worker count first, then shorten the flush interval. Dedupe window must stay longer than the retry horizon or donors get duplicate receipts, which generates tickets. All knobs live in one place and are read at worker start. Current production values follow.

tuning table, kajop-yafof:
QUOTAS = {
    "wenath": 10,
    "ulaael": 5,
}